Today at noon Carmen Nordelo Tejera, mother of Gerardo Hernandez 
Nordelo, Hero of the Republic of Cuba, died in Havana after a long 
illness at the age of 75.

Carmen Nordelo was born on February 15, 1934 in the Canary Islands 
and immigrated to Havana at the age of 16 due to economic reasons of 
her family.

As a homemaker she supported the revolutionary activities of her 
husband and took care of the intellectual and social development of 
her three children.

She participated in an outstanding way in the Battle of Ideas that 
the Cuban people wage in the struggle for the truth and justice for 
our Five Compatriots unjustly held in the prisons of the Empire until 
she could no longer continue for health reasons.

We extend to Gerardo, who is serving two life sentences plus 15 
years, and to his family members, the most heartfelt condolence in 
the name of the Cuban people.
